    Robert Goddard je mistrem zápletky a poutavým vypravěčem, jehož romány v sobě spojují prvky tajemství, napětí a historické romance. Již více než dvacet let tvoří díla vyznačující se tradičními ctnostmi rychlého spádu, propracovaného děje a silného narativního pohonu. Jeho jedinečný styl z něj činí jednoho z nejvýznamnějších současných autorů v žánru.

      Fotograf Ian Jarett se při své práci ve Vídni náhle a zoufale zamiluje do ženy, kterou potkal za zvláštních okolností. Po společně stráveném týdnu si on a Marian slíbí, že se opět sejdou. Ian se vrací do Anglie, rozvádí se s manželkou a jede na schůzku s Marian, aby se dozvěděl, že Marian nepřijde. Pak z jeho života zmizí stejně záhadně, jako do něj vstoupila. Tímto okamžikem se roztáčí kolotoč hledání, rozkrývání dávných tajemství a objevování nových záhad. Ian Jarett ztratil rodinu a nyní ztrácí i práci a pověst vynikajícího fotografa, neboť zběsile hledá ženu, pro kterou všechno obětoval. Když už je zoufalstvím bez sebe, nachází na hřbitově náhrobek Marianiných předků a potkává Daphne, psychoterapeutku, která mu vysvětluje, že Marian Esguardová žila v době regentství a vynalezla fotografii deset let před Foxem Talbotem. Je-li tomu tak, proč ji – Marian Esguardovou – nikdo nezná? A kdo je ta žena, jež se za ni vydává?

      Psychologické drama z anglického maloměsta na konci 19. století se odehrává mezi příslušníky středních a vyšších vrstev místní společnosti. Temné rodinné tajemství rozvrátí život váženého a seriózního obchodníka, šťastně ženatého a pevně zakotveného mezi spoluobčany. Jeho žena byla kdysi zasnoubena s mladým šlechticem, který údajně spáchal sebevraždu. Po jedenácti letech přichází člověk, který tvrdí, že je jejím někdejším snoubencem a vznáší nároky na titul i majetek, obhospodařovaný jeho mladším bratrem. Vlastní rodina odmítá jeho totožnost uznat a on potvrzení své totožnosti požaduje po bývalé snoubence. Od té chvíle vychází při soudním přelíčení najevo rodinné tajemství, jehož zvěřejnění navždy poznamená životy všech zúčastněných.

    • Rok 1721. William Spandrel, zchudlý kreslič map, sedí ve vězení pro dlužníky. Jihopacifická společnost katastrofálním způsobem zkrachovala a vznáší se nad ní skandál takových rozměrů, že by mohl otřást i samotným anglickým trůnem. A co mají tyto dvě věci společného? Je to jednoduché. Vysoce postavení akcionáři, mezi nimiž nechybějí ministři, členové sněmovny lordů, a dokonce ani samo Jeho Veličenstvo včetně královské milenky, mají "máslo na hlavě", Zatímco výše úplatků, které obdrželi, je přímo astronomická, řadoví podílníci mohou jít žebrotou. A to vše, včetně přesných cifer a vznešených jmen - je do detailu zapsáno v jedné účetní knize v zelených deskách. Z toho plyne jediné: kniha musí zmizet co nejdál, nejlépe za hranice. A kdo je nejlepším poslem, který za odpuštění dluhů a příslib svobody udělá cokoli a nebude se na nic ptát? Samozřejmě, náš nešťastný neúspěšný zeměměřič.

      Harry Barnett is a middle-aged failure, leading a shabby existence in the shadow of a past disgrace, reduced to caretaking a friend's villa on the island of Rhodes and working in a bar to earn his keep. Then a guest at the villa--a young woman he had instantly and innocently warmed to--disappears on a mountain peak. Under suspicion of her murder, Harry stumbles on a set of photographs taken by Heather Mallender in the weeks before her disappearance. Desperately, obsessed by the mystery that has changed his life, he begins to trace back the movements and encounters that led to the moment when she vanished into the blue. The trail leads him back to England, to a world he thought he had left for ever, and at every step of the way a new and baffling light is shed on all the assumptions that have made Harry what he is.

      Tristram Abberley was an acclaimed English poet of the 1930s whose legendary reputation was sealed when he died fighting for the Republicans in the Spanish Civil War. Nearly fifty years later, his sister Beatrix is brutally murdered in her seaside cottage. But Charlotte has little time to mourn her aunt as fifty years of secrets begin to unravel.
